    "There are many distortion pedals, but this one is special!"

    Feature:
    Everything you need. Don't listen to folks who complain that it doesn't have enough knobs... Well, with this three knobs and by changin' pickups on your guitar you can get any kind of distortion you like. Also, it's great for beginers because it's not hard to manage with three knobs.

    Quality:
    The one I used few times was old about 10 years and was as new.

    Value:
    For this ammount of money, it's a steal!

    Desirability:
    I allready bought Marshall Guv'nor as my main dist, but i'm thinkin' about buyin this one, also. It shure won't collect dust. The screamin orange colour is great, design is classic Boss, and this dist has personality of it's own. When you own it, you own a part of Rock history.

    Sound:
    This is a real tonal chameleon! It can go from 70's Rock to the 80's classic Heavy Metal, Grunge and even Trash. Although, it can sound very trebly sometimes and demands a high quality amp, don't expect it to pull off a good sound on a crappy one...

    Overall:
    Here in Serbia about 70% of semi-pro or pro players I know use this pedal as they main distortion, an they all play very different stiles. Also, it was used by Satriani, Vai, Kobain and many other players of all possible genres. I think it's a good recomendation.

    Submitted: 12/22/2004

    Style of Music: Old school metal, like old pantera n metallica n stuff

    Experience: Active Musician

    Location: Swanton VT

    "Buy this pedal"

    Feature:
    has everything it needs

    Quality:
    Built like a ****ing tank. The biggest thing to break were the plastic knobs, but their plastic.

    Value:
    Good value at any price, really.

    Desirability:
    The color grabs your attention. But the SOUND, man. The sound goes from here to there to everywhere.

    Sound:
    This pedal is the balls. When I put it into a 50 watt marshall JCM900 combo with reverb, it sounds exactly like Kirk Hammetts tone on Ride the Lightning or Kurt Cobains on Nevermind. Add a Dimebucker or Duncan boost pedal, and a solid state amp, like my Ibanez toneblaster25, it nails dimes tone perfectly. Hell of a value. Not the best for tapping a'la EVH, but still kicks @$$.

    Support:
    No need for support.

    Overall:
    I am going to be buried with my DS-1, man. It is the only pedal ill ever use. I tried the MT-2 that people are so fond of using to judge the DS-1 against, and the DS-1 kicks it in the nads. Has a truer distortion sound than most other pedals.

    "my boss ds-1 review"

    Feature:
    it did come in a nice cardboard box. power adapter not included. battery life is very good though.

    Quality:
    it's made to take a beating. i've had it for 4 years and it's always worked when i needed it to.

    Value:
    it's not the greatest but it's really good for starters who don't want to spend a lot.

    Desirability:
    it's not sexy enough to turn me on, but i wouldn't suggest buying a pedal based on it's sex appeal. although it's not ugly, it's nothing to get excited about.

    Sound:
    if you want to play some really heavy metal this probably isn't the best pedal for you. it's pretty light distortion compared to most, but it's also better than most when they cost the same. for the sound i want, it's hard to tune out the feedback. i have to make some adjustments on my amp and guitar. however, it doesn't sound cheap. it can actually sound pretty smooth if you adjust it correctly.

    Ease of Use:
    you just have to play with it for a while depending on what kind of sound you want.

    Support:
    none.

    Overall:
    i will probably just keep this pedal because it was my first. it's great for playing by yourself or even messing around in the garage or basement with friends, but when i play infront of people i just borrow my friends' POD, ibanez tube screamer, or maxon. however, it's a good gift or addition to anybody who wants some light distortion to mess around with.
